Automated Chemical Stabilization of Leaded Paint Residue from Bridge Maintenance Painting

Special notes will be prepared for an experimental project incorporating the use of automated chemical stabilization of leaded paint residue on an experimental bridge maintenance painting project. The project will be monitored and the performance of the system and cost for disposal determined. Recommendations will be provided for incorporating this method routinely on future Kentucky Transportation Cabinet (KYTC) bridge maintenance painting operations.
